MARY A. MADISON DIES AUG. 9 (1928) AT POY SIPPI
Mary A. Madison was born in Ogdensburg, WI., Jan 19, 1876. Her mother died when she was a few weeks old. At the age of ten years, shortly after her father's death, she went to live with her uncle, Mr. Soren Peterson, of Saxeville, WI.
On March 22, 1899 she was married to Mr. Charles Madison, her surviving husband. They moved from Saxeville, where they had resided for ten years after their marriage to a farm one mile east of Poy Sippi where they have lived for nearly 20 years.
To this union were born 9 children, Avis, Leland, Guy, Harold, Marvin, Francis, Clarence and Cyrus. One son, Arnold, died at the age of five years.
Mrs. Madison has not been well for a number of years, and the last few months her health was impaired quite rapidly. She passed away at five o’clock on the afternoon of Aug. 9, at the age of fifty-two years, six months and 20 days.
Funeral services were held Sunday at Poy Sippi with burial there.
Besides her husband and children, she leaves three sisters and one brother, Mrs. S.S. Johnson of Waupaca, WI; Mrs. B. Scoville of Minneapolis, MN; Mrs. L.G. Weber of Green Bay, WI; and Mr. C.G. Peterson of Hoodsport, WA.
